WASHINGTON — President Donald Trump is expected to announce a proposal Wednesday to weaken vehicle mileage rules for the auto industry, loosening regulatory pressure on automakers to control pollution from gasoline-powered cars and trucks, according to several people familiar with the White House plans.
The proposal would significantly reduce fuel economy requirements, which set rules on how far new vehicles need to travel on a gallon of gasoline, through the 2031 model year, according to a White House official and several people familiar with the plan. They were not authorized to discuss the matter publicly because the proposal has not been announced and spoke on condition of anonymity. Further details were not immediately available.
